Marine Plywood Cost by Thickness and Wood Species

The cost of marine plywood is primarily determined by its thickness and the core wood species used. Premium imported hardwoods like Okoume or Meranti offer flawless plies with higher water resistance than domestic softwoods like Douglas Fir.
The baseline costs for standard $4 \times 8$ foot sheets across the major marine-grade options are structured below.
| Thickness | Douglas Fir (AB Marine) | Meranti (BS 1088) | Okoume (BS 1088) |
| 1/4″ (6mm) | $55 β $75 / sheet | $100 β $115 / sheet | $110 β $130 / sheet |
| 3/8″ (9mm) | $75 β $95 / sheet | $150 β $170 / sheet | $165 β $185 / sheet |
| 1/2″ (12mm) | $95 β $120 / sheet | $190 β $210 / sheet | $210 β $240 / sheet |
| 3/4″ (19mm) | $135 β $180 / sheet | $290 β $320 / sheet | $310 β $360 / sheet |
β The Mistake: Why “Waterproof” Doesn’t Mean What You Think
The single biggest mistake builders make when purchasing sheet goods is assuming that marine plywood is treated with chemicals to prevent wood rot. It is not.
Marine-grade plywood is completely untreated structural wood. Its water resistance comes entirely from two things:
- The Glue: It uses 100% waterproof structural pheno-resorcinol or epoxy adhesives that will not delaminate (separate) even when boiled.
- The Core Quality: Standard plywood can have hidden voids (gaps) within the inner layers. If moisture finds its way into those voids, it traps water, rots the wood from the inside out, and weakens the panel. Marine plywood prohibits these voids.
β οΈ Warning: If you leave raw marine plywood exposed to water without a proper seal, it will absorb moisture, swell, and eventually rot just like any other piece of wood. The premium price pays for a void-free structure and boil-proof glue, not an immunity to rot.

Marine Plywood Cost vs Exterior Plywood
Why pay $150 for a sheet of 3/4″ AB Marine Fir when a sheet of standard 3/4″ CDX exterior plywood at a big box retailer costs roughly $45 to $60? The extreme cost difference stems from intensive manufacturing regulations:
| Feature | Exterior Plywood (CDX) | Marine Plywood |
| Core Voids | Allowed | Not Allowed |
| Face Quality | Knots and patches | Sanded A/B faces |
| Adhesive | Exterior waterproof | Boil-proof waterproof |
| Typical Uses | Roofing, siding | Boats, docks, marine projects |
| Cost | Low | High |
- Zero Void Tolerance: Operators manually check inner plies to ensure there are no overlapping knots or hollow spaces.
- High Ply Count: Marine panels use thinner, higher-quality plies to build thickness. A typical 3/4″ marine sheet contains 7 to 11 plies, whereas standard exterior sheathing might only use 5. More plies mean higher dimensional stability and less warping.
- Premium Face Veneers: The exterior faces are sanded flat and clear of open knots, graded as A or B.
π§ͺ Real Test: The 24-Hour Boil Check
To prove why marine-grade commands a higher premium, performance can be verified using a simple industrial test. Take a scrap block of standard exterior plywood and a scrap block of BS 1088 Marine Plywood, and drop them both into a pot of boiling water.
- Standard Exterior: Within 2 to 4 hours, the steam and intense heat break down standard exterior glues. The plies curl, warp, and separate.
- Marine Grade: Quality marine plywood is manufactured using boil-proof waterproof adhesives and is designed to withstand prolonged boil testing without delamination.

Understanding Marine Plywood Grading Standards
When reviewing quotes from local commercial lumber suppliers, you will run into specific industry certifications. Understanding these terms ensures you don’t overpay for an improper grade.
US Product Standard PS 1-19 (Douglas Fir Marine)
Domestic marine plywood is usually built using Douglas Fir or Western Larch. It must follow strict rules: no core voids larger than 1/8 inch, and faces must be grade A or B.
- AA Marine: Flawless sanded A-grade faces on both sides. Best for varnished or clear finishes.
- AB Marine: One flawless A-face, with a slightly lower B-grade back face (minor tight knots or neat patches allowed). This is the most common choice for boat floors and decking.
British Standard BS 1088 (Okoume & Meranti)
This is the international benchmark for high-end boat building. BS 1088 panels require identical face and back veneers, zero internal voids, and highly stable tropical hardwood cores.
- Okoume: Lightweight, tight-grained, and exceptionally flexible. It is easy to curve around tight hull radiuses but has low natural rot resistance, meaning it must be fully encapsulated in fiberglass and epoxy resin.
- Meranti: Slightly heavier and stiffer than Okoume, with excellent natural resistance to fungal decay. It is highly favored for heavy-duty floor transformations and structural stringers.

Hidden Marine Plywood Costs Most Buyers Forget
The raw sheet price is only one part of the equation. Budgeting for a marine build requires accounting for several additional factors.
- Freight & Heavy Delivery Fees: Because big-box retailers rarely stock genuine BS 1088 hardwood panels, ordering from a specialty lumber supplier means dealing with freight shipping costs. Shipping 3 to 4 heavy sheets on a pallet can easily add $150 to $300 in residential delivery fees.
- Epoxy Encapsulation Supplies: To ensure your investment doesn’t rot, you must account for epoxy protection. Coating a single $4 \times 8$ sheet on both sides and along the edges requires roughly 1/3 gallon of mixed epoxy resin, which adds $30 to $50 in material cost per sheet.
- Premium Fasteners: Using cheap fasteners with premium marine panels creates weak points. True marine-grade 316 stainless steel or silicon bronze screws cost significantly more than standard construction fasteners.
Marine Plywood Cost Calculator (Quick Estimate)
To help scope your project budget, use the table below for a quick estimate of the required sheets and baseline material costs for common applications.
| Project | Typical Sheets Needed | Estimated Material Cost |
| Small Jon Boat Repair | 1β2 Sheets | $100β$400 |
| Pontoon Deck Replacement | 4β8 Sheets | $600β$2,500 |
| Small Sailboat Build | 10β20 Sheets | $2,000β$6,000 |
| Outdoor Marine Cabinetry | 2β4 Sheets | $200β$1,200 |
Where to Buy Marine Plywood
Marine plywood is available through specialty lumber yards, marine supply stores, and select building material distributors. While some home improvement stores carry marine-grade Douglas Fir plywood, BS 1088 Okoume, and Meranti panels are usually sourced through specialty suppliers. Always verify certification paperwork before purchasing, as some imported panels are marketed as marine plywood but do not meet the true BS 1088 requirements.
Is Marine Plywood Worth the Cost?
For projects exposed to occasional rain and that can dry completely between wetting cycles, premium exterior plywood may provide adequate performance at a lower cost.
For boats, pontoon decks, docks, transoms, and continuously wet environments, marine plywood is usually worth the additional investment because the void-free core and waterproof adhesive significantly reduce the risk of structural failure.
Frequently Asked Questions About Marine Plywood Cost
Why is marine plywood so expensive?
Marine plywood costs more because it uses waterproof adhesives, higher-quality veneers, additional plies, and strict void-free construction standards.
Can I use exterior plywood instead of marine plywood?
For projects that stay dry, exterior plywood may work. For boats, docks, pontoon decks, and constantly wet environments, marine plywood is the safer choice.
Does marine plywood need to be sealed?
Yes. Marine plywood is not rot-proof. It should be sealed with epoxy, paint, fiberglass, or another moisture barrier.
What is the cheapest marine plywood?
Douglas Fir marine plywood is typically the lowest-cost option, with prices often 30% to 50% lower than BS 1088 Okoume or Meranti.
Final Project Recommendations
Before purchasing your material, use this quick checklist to find the best balance between cost and performance:
- For Structural Boat Hulls: Spend the money on BS 1088 Okoume or Meranti. Structural integrity and the absence of core voids are necessary for safety on the water.
- For Pontoon & Skiff Decks: Choose 3/4″ AB Marine Douglas Fir or specialized CCA pressure-treated marine panels. They provide high stiffness at a lower cost per sheet than imported hardwoods.
- For Outdoor Cabinets & Signs: Standard MDO (Medium Density Overlay) or a high-quality exterior ACX panel can often do the trick at a fraction of the cost, provided the edges are well sealed.
